Box Score Spring Arbor, MI - A back and forth contest between the Spring Arbor University Cougars women's basketball team and the Taylor University Trojans ultimately ended in defeat for the host Cougars, with a final score of 56-60.
Â
The Trojans saw their lead stretch to nine several times, but the Cougars showed grit and clawed their way back into the game, and pulled within three points with two minutes remaining in the game. Free throw conversions down the stretch by Taylor allowed them to preserve their lead and escape Spring Arbor with a crucial Crossroads League win.

The Basics:
Spring Arbor 56, Taylor 60
Location: Spring Arbor, MI
Records: Spring Arbor 14-7 (4-7 CL), Taylor University 12-9 (5-6 CL)

Game Stats:
-
Alana Nelson posted an impressive double-double, going for 26 points and securing 13 rebounds.
- Freshman
Emma Smieska provided a needed spark off the bench for the Cougars, pouring in 14 points, grabbing 5 rebounds and swiping 2 steals.
- The Cougars were held to 18% from behind the arc, well below their season average of 32%.
- Spring Arbor shot an efficient 11-12 from the free throw line, including a perfect 8-8 from Nelson.Â
- The Trojans saw four starters score at least 12 points, but were held to just three points from their bench.
